#051e63 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#051e63 is composed of 2% red, 11.8%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 94.9% cyan, 69.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 61.2% black. It has a hue angle of 224 degrees, a saturation of 90.4% and a lightness of 20.4%. #051e63 color hex could be obtained by blending #0a3cc6 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

Shades and Tints of #051e63
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000206 is the darkest color, while #f2f5f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#051e63
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#313337 is the less saturated color, while #011c67 is the most saturated one.
